    • cnet.com.au

      6 out of 10

    Summary: The DSM-320RD is a simple media streamer that's definitely a touch dated, but worthwhile if your needs are only very modest -- or if you need a spare DVD player.

    Conclusion: There's no doubt that there are newer and technically more polished and capable players on the market than the DSM-320RD. It's pretty clearly a unit that's best suited to streaming novices whose needs are small.

    Pro : Simple setup routine ; Embedded DVD player

    Cons : May not fit in some more slender cabinets ; No HDMI/DVI

    • goodgearguide.com.au

      5 out of 10

    Summary: D-Link's DSM-320RD is a relatively simple mid-range media streamer. With the ability to connect to both wired and wireless networks, it doesn't boast ...

    Conclusion: A good player for newcomers to the media streamer scene, the DSM-320RD doesn't do anything special, but does do a respectable job of streaming video and audio.

    Pro : Not overly complex, relatively easy to use

    Cons : No HDMI, some image noise in DVD playback, some compatibility problems with today's file types

    • cnet.com

      7 out of 10

    Conclusion: It's one of the first digital media receivers capable of playing tracks purchased from online music stores, but the DSM-320's wireless performance left us wanting more.

    Pro : Affordable ; streams music, photos, and video ; compatible with DRM WMA files downloaded from online music stores ; compatible with Rhapsody subscription streaming music service ; works with Windows Media Connect server ; component-video output ;...

    Cons : Finicky wireless connectivity with non-D-Link routers ; lacks front-panel display and controls ; doesn't display album artwork ; not compatible with files purchased from iTunes Music Store ; not Mac compatible
